and to her then to say to tell
of the town of Jol
upon hillside steep
above Mekong Da chu
And of the trees in
forests deep and still
where one can hear
the sound of the breath
between each footstep
soft upon the needle strewn earth
and plant spirits can be felt
everywhere in a gentle clamor
to the inner mind
Once long ago in time
of greatest need
water
trickled as it came
from earth
to wash bits of stone
into sight
to speak of ancient times
of an eternity
of earth and fire seas and rain
beneath the trees
that reached into the mountain sky
and a stooped figure bowed low
beside
worn and tired
with the ache of failure
For not yet had been found
that for which she sought
though endless days and nights had passed
in search for the remedy
for those with that terrible illness
where the very body
turns against itself
as to consume it's very substance
leaving naught but agonizing pain
the darkness to descend
upon the trees and the prostrate form
slumped there
in sleep
the most profound prayer
that humans know
to go as far
for the benefit of beings
as one can go
before the legs fail
and sight blurs
Plant beings to crowd about
their voices in wondrous
harmony rising and ebbing
above running water
as the stars brilliant light
flickered among the trees
glowing in the moonlight
that here was strangely
brighter and tinged with blue
for Bhaisajyaguru Sangye Menla
medicine buddha had come
he to request their aid
long their council
until finally one by one
the voices faded
and Songrong alone remained
then it's agreed the spirit said
I will help this time
luminous one
The earth to warm
with rising day
and beside the hand of sleeping one
a form pushed above the needles
mushroom was it
to be found there
upon the moment of her waking
and a voice clear and plain
spoke into her mind
I will help this time
To this day the Songrong grows
near Jol beside Mekong Da chu
it to be gathered here
to be carried to places far
and across the sea
to those that cling to life
even in places with cold tile floors
blinking lights
and sterile glass
it to quietly work
balance to return
it's gentle mantra
always the same
I will help this time
